David On 6/14/06 10:56 PM, CHRISTOPHER WEIS wrote to DAVID DEMBSKI: -> The file_id.diz format needs to follow a few rules: -> -> * Should not exceed 45 characters wide. -> * Should not exceed 10 lines deep (Many systems do not exceed 8). -> * No blank lines. -> -> -Chris -> -> -> -> -> -> On 6/13/06 11:45 AM, DAVID DEMBSKI wrote to HECTOR SANTOS: -> -> | Dear Hector -> | -> | The attached file is not updating the file_id.diz info by Winserver.
